2How does the West Texas climate affect cabinet material selection and installation?

The dry, arid climate and significant temperature swings in the Dyess area can cause wood to expand and contract more than in humid regions. We recommend choosing stable materials like plywood boxes and considering finished plywood or medium-density fiberboard (MDF) for painted cabinets to minimize cracking. Proper acclimation of the cabinets in your home for at least 48-72 hours before installation is critical to prevent future warping or gap issues.

3Are there specific regulations or procedures for cabinet installation in on-base housing at Dyess AFB?

Yes, if you live in government-owned housing on Dyess AFB, you must obtain prior written approval from the Housing Office before any modification, including cabinet installation. The work must typically be performed by a licensed and insured contractor who can pass a base background check. Furthermore, installations must meet specific base housing standards and cannot alter the structural integrity or permanently damage government property.

4What is the best time of year to schedule a cabinet installation in this region, and how long does the process usually take?

The ideal times are late fall and early spring to avoid the peak summer heat, which can affect adhesives and worker comfort, and the holiday rush. A standard kitchen installation for pre-assembled cabinets typically takes 2-4 days for a professional crew. However, always plan for potential delays due to supply chain issues—ordering materials well in advance is advised, as shipping to West Texas can add time.

5How should I choose a reliable cabinet installer serving the Dyess AFB community?

Prioritize local, licensed, and insured contractors with verifiable experience, especially with on-base work if applicable. Check reviews on local platforms and ask for references from recent jobs in Abilene or nearby neighborhoods like Wylie. A reputable installer will provide a detailed written contract, clarify who handles permitting (if needed off-base), and understand the specific needs of military families, such as flexible scheduling for deployments or PCS moves.
